When we respect our pastors, our preachers, we respect with the utmost truth. It is not a pretend like the politicians do, it is not forced upon involuntary desire. It is a true respect towards the anointed ones of God, despite their flaws, for no one man is perfect.
Even so, we must discern who truly works for God, that we may learn from them.
Nonetheless, Jesus said: these teachers sit in Moses' seat, that whatsoever they bid you observe, observe and do. (Matthew 23)
But one must be aware that each one should be mindful of every act, every detail responsibility of oneself. So that one's righteousness surpasses the righteousness of these scribes and Pharisees. (Matthew 5:20)
